1) the bios is UEFI and its structure is totally different from normal phoenix .
As a result its impossible to open it using PBE tool .
when i try tracing options or menus , i use ida disassembler and andys tool no more .

2) UEFI has advanced structure and not easily broken by mods .
when i do something wrong in the menus setup module , the result is just noteboom will not able to access setup setting , But its able to boot normally ..
Its the same when modifying vbios , if something wrong , only this module will not work .
The same for all module except sensetine ones like boot block .
So , if you manage to only mod menus and vbios WITH TAKING CARE IN THE FLASH PROCESS ( like keeping battery charged and connected so nothing bad happen when electricity is down and so on ) ,,,, then , i think no need for recovey now .

3) i don't knew how to mod vbios but i knew only about checksum and bios structure , other modules and modifying some other things ( this is for UEFI )

Hi Jkbuha ,

This document is for standard phoenix bios unlock not for the UEFI and the UEFI is totally different Smile
Did you find the setup module for your UEFI bios and found strings for the options !
if yes , then you should notice that this module is 64bit DLL file and needs disassembly by IDA and then find menus and trace options ,,,,,,,,, i have reached few results in this and will complete after my exams Smile

Please note that if you have opened the bios and found options using the method in the document , then its normal phoenix bios not uefi tiano core bios .
I knew this document , its for Kizwan from NBR and he had teached me before how to unlock normal phoenix bios ,,,,, He is good and experienced person Smile
Till now, i haven't seen any one unlocked UEFI , so don't try searching as i had searched a lot before ,,,,,,,, you will end with finding UEFI documentation from intel no more Smile

I will check the file later as I'm using mobile now but its size is only 55kB so i guess its not setup module ,,,,,,,,,,,, search for your menus names and other options and i guess you will not find them in this file Smile
IDA automaticallt select z80 for any file , but you should choose intel metapc and open the file in 64bit mode in ida then you found its 64bit DLL .
